WebChristians believe that God is omniscient, which means that He is all-knowing and all-seeing. They believe that He deeply loves the world and that He is kind. A verse in The Bible says that God loved the world so much that He gave His only son to it. Christians also believe that God is forgiving, and that they should also be forgiving too.

http://www.christinyou.net/pages/understandgod.html WebChristians call God their Father because that is what Jesus taught his disciples to do. He did this not in order to emphasize that God was their Creator (though of course he was) but because he was their Redeemer. Jesus had a unique relationship with God the Father that he wanted to share with his followers.
